Between 05-18Apr2027 (tbc), the Austrian Space Forum will conduct its next major international Mars
analog mission in the Monsaraz region in Portugal (tbc). The field mission will be carried out in a Martian
terrestrial analog and directed by a dedicated Mission Support Center in Austria. A small field crew of
highly trained analog astronauts with spacesuit simulators will conduct experiments preparing for future
human and robotic Mars exploration missions.
The Austrian Space Forum invites the scientific community to submit experiment proposals in the fields
of geosciences, engineering & robotics, planetary surface operations, and life sciences including
astrobiology, human factors in a 2-stage call.
| Stage 1 submission deadline | Draft summary proposal 24Jan2026, 23:59 CET, sent to the Austrian Space Forum via Email |
| Stage 2 submission deadline | Full proposal to be submitted no later than: 23Feb2026, 23:59 CET to the Austrian Space Forum |
